About the Role

We are looking for a technically proficient Junior Game Programmer to join the Realityjam studio team as an apprentice, contributing to the development of MMO game, 5th Dimension. This is a fully remote, paid apprenticeship offering structured learning and direct involvement in shipping live multiplayer titles.

You will work primarily in C# within Unity, contributing to gameplay systems, multiplayer logic, tooling, and engine integration across the 5th Dimension codebase.

If you're not yet at the required experience level, our Pre-Apprenticeship Pathway offers a direct, mentored route into this role; see below.


About 5th Dimension

5th Dimension is a multiplayer online game built in Unity, featuring rich world-building, interconnected systems, and a growing community of players. The project is being developed by the Realityjam studio in partnership with 5th Dimension Games Ltd.

Key Responsibilities

* Develop and maintain gameplay systems and features in C# within the Unity engine.
* Implement and debug multiplayer functionality using Unity's networking frameworks.
* Work with the tech art and design teams to integrate assets and systems into the game pipeline.
* Write clean, maintainable, and well-documented code in line with studio standards.
* Participate in code reviews and contribute to engineering best practices across the team.
* Identify and resolve bugs, performance issues, and technical debt as directed.
* Engage with the apprenticeship programme's learning and assessment requirements.


Essential Requirements

* Minimum 2 years of documented commercial experience programming games in C# with Unity.
* Demonstrable experience working within a commercial Unity development pipeline — this is mandatory.
* Working knowledge of multiplayer game architecture and networking fundamentals.
* Experience using version control systems such as Git or Plastic SCM within a team environment.
* Right to work in the United Kingdom — applicants must hold this at the time of application.
* An intermediate understanding of the 3D pipeline in Unity including animation, lighting, materials, rigging, etc.
* Intermediate knowledge of the C sharp code language / C sharp scripting in Unity and basic knowledge of the dotnet ecosystem.

Desirable Skills

* Experience with Unity Netcode for GameObjects, Mirror, or an equivalent multiplayer networking framework.
* Familiarity with .NET and server-side game logic.
* Experience working with Edgegap, Photon, or similar multiplayer hosting and relay infrastructure.
* Understanding of performance profiling and optimisation techniques in Unity.
* Exposure to CI/CD pipelines or automated testing in a games context.


Remuneration & Working Hours

* Base salary: £17,000 per annum.
* Quarterly performance bonus: up to £5,000 per annum, giving potential annual earnings of up to £22,000.
* Hours: 30 hours per week — Monday to Thursday, 10:00 am to 6:00 pm (GMT/BST).
* Fully remote — work from anywhere in the United Kingdom.
* Apprenticeship framework with structured learning and a direct pathway to a permanent role.
